The Old Stone Arch is actually a historical remnant of the RW&O railroad. The RW&O stood for the Rome, Watertown and Ogdensburg railroad, which was located in Upstate NY. This is all that is left of a stone trestle that crossed the Salmon River in Oswego County in Upstate NY, in the village of Pulaski, NY.
